Hi.I will a new bridge pickup for my cu24, which of these 3 are the best for all styles of music. duncan custom (SH5) - custom custom (SH11) or custom 5 (SH14) I have a 59' for the neck.Hope you can help me.

I'd go with the Duncan Custom. The Custom 5 has a more vintage vibe to it, while the Custom Custom is better suited for heavy rock. The Custom will do just about anything.

I want to do the same thing, and the Custom is what I was thinking of. Andrew, how does the Custom and Screaming Demon compare?They are quite similar in EQ and output. The Demon has slightly less mids and a little more low end growl. Very crunchy, very sweet, and cleans up nice.

If the guitar is already on the bright side, the C-5 may warm it up some...if not, then the Custom is definately the way to go.

Andrew and Dan, as cheesy as it sounds, the Screamin' Demon is really a cool sounding pickup. For kicks, I put it in the bridge of my Les Paul, fully intending to take it out...but now I think it's a keeper. That low growl Andrew mentioned displays some serious bad attitude in the LP.
